How to say "Sesame oil" in Korean
“Sesame oil” in Korean is 참기름 (pronounced "Chamgireum").
참기름
Chamgireum
Usage & Context
A finishing oil with a rich, nutty aroma used extensively in Korean cooking. Drizzled on bibimbap, mixed into namul (seasoned vegetables), and added to marinades. Its distinctive fragrance is immediately recognizable as part of Korean cuisine's flavor profile.
Example Sentence
비빔밥에 참기름을 뿌리면 향이 정말 좋아요.
Drizzling sesame oil on bibimbap makes the aroma really wonderful.

Pronunciation Guide
The first syllable, 'Cham', sounds like 'chahm' in 'charm'. The second syllable, 'gi', sounds like 'gee' in 'geese'. The third syllable, 'reum', sounds like 'room' in 'bedroom', but the 'r' is a light flap, like the 'tt' in 'butter'. Stress is fairly even across the syllables.
More Example Sentences
A common seasoning technique for vegetable side dishes.
나물 무칠 때 참기름을 조금 넣으면 고소해요.
When seasoning namul, adding a little sesame oil makes it nutty and savory.
Emphasizing its importance in a signature Korean dish.
비빔밥에 참기름은 필수죠!
Sesame oil is essential for bibimbap!
Complimenting the distinctive scent of a dish.
이 음식은 참기름 향이 정말 좋아요.
This food has a really wonderful sesame oil aroma.
Cultural Context
참기름 (Chamgireum) is a signature flavor of Korean cuisine, instantly recognizable by its rich, nutty aroma. It's almost always used as a finishing oil, drizzled over dishes like 비빔밥 (bibimbap), 잡채 (japchae), and various 나물 (namul, seasoned vegetable side dishes) to add depth, fragrance, and a savory '고소한' (gosohan) flavor. It's rarely used for high-heat cooking due to its low smoke point and strong flavor.

Common Phrases
참기름 두르다
To drizzle sesame oil
참기름 향
Sesame oil aroma
참기름 고소하다
Sesame oil is nutty/savory
Related Expressions
들기름
Deulgireum
Perilla oil (similar nutty oil, often used interchangeably)
식용유
Sikyongyu
Cooking oil (general term)
간장
Ganjang
Soy sauce (another essential Korean condiment)
고추장
Gochujang
Korean chili paste (another essential Korean condiment)
